Well...I can explain what each stat means to you, but how you choose them is up to you.

STR: Melee damage
AGI: More damage, chance to crit, and chance to dodge
STAM: Life please!
INT: Mana
SPI: Regeneration

Druids can be just about anything depending on your play style and talent selection. If you want to focus more on melee damage, get STR, STAM, and AGI gear and spec in the Feral tree. If you want to focus more on casting, be it healing or using Balance skills, go with more INT, SPI, and STAM.

I would love to deck my character out with tons of melee gear, but the truth is, even if I do more damage in Cat or Bear form, I don't last half the time I do with a large mana pool allowing me to constantly deshift, heal, and reshift. What makes Druids powerful is their ability to continually start the fight over brand new. Think of this:

You prowl up on someone in Cat form, Ravage, Rip, and Claw them down, but they beat you down also. Deshift, heal, shift into Bear form. Tank them, debuff them, stun them with Bash. Deshift, heal, reshift. See how it works? Every time you reshift, you're basically a brand new mob for the opponent, PvP or PvE. You simply can't do this with a small mana pool. My two cents.
